Description

Selection: RG-T2683-P003

Descripción del servicio:proporcione un servicio especializado para la realización del estudio de limitaciones regulatorias para emprendimientos de alto impacto en los países de Alianza del Pacífico con el fin de plantear propuestas modificatorias o recomendaciones que faciliten la formación en un ecosistema de innovación y emprendimiento, que permita la puesta en marcha de los proyectos de esa índole a nivel trans frontera.

About the Funding Agency

IADB - Inter American Development Bank - is the largest source of development financing for Latin America and the Caribbean. Established in 1959, the IADB supports Latin American and Caribbean economic development, social development and regional integration by lending to governments and government agencies, including State corporation.

Chile

Chile prioritizes highway concessions, port expansion, mining-related infrastructure, renewable energy projects, and urban transit systems. The country has a well-developed concession model attracting private investment in transport and utilities. Infrastructure investment supports copper exports, logistics integration, and energy diversification, particularly in solar and wind power. Financing combines public funds, pension-backed investment vehicles, and international capital markets. Regulatory stability has historically supported project continuity, though social and environmental considerations increasingly shape planning decisions.

Colombia

Colombia focuses on highway corridors (4G and 5G programs), port development, airport upgrades, and renewable energy expansion to enhance competitiveness and regional integration. Public-private partnerships are central to infrastructure delivery. Investments aim to improve connectivity between inland production centers and coastal export terminals. Financing includes national budgets, multilateral institutions, and private capital. Security conditions, regulatory reforms, and fiscal pressures influence implementation capacity.
